  • Calcium hydroxide/CAS:1305-62-0

    Calcium hydroxide/CAS:1305-62-0

    Product name: Calcium hydroxide

    Type:ZA-N

    CAS:1305-62-0

    MF:CaH2O2

    MW: 74.09

    STRUCTURE:

    Density: 2.24 g/mL at 25 °C (lit.)

    melting point: 580 °C

    chemical properties:

    calcium hydroxide (calcium hydroxide), an inorganic compound with the chemical formula Ca(OH)2, is commonly known as slaked lime or hydrated lime. It is a white powder-like solid. When water is added, it forms two layers. The upper layer of the aqueous solution is called clear lime water, and the lower layer of the suspension is called lime milk or lime slurry. The clear liquid on the upper layer, lime water, can be used to test for carbon dioxide, while the turbid liquid on the lower layer, lime milk, is a building material. The solubility of calcium hydroxide decreases with the increase of temperature. It is insoluble in alcohol but soluble in ammonium salts and glycerol. It can react with acids to form the corresponding calcium salts. At 580℃, it decomposes into calcium oxide and water.
